Great position in the frame and your use of DOF is really good. I bet it wasn't easy to expose for this shot with whites on the guys uniform! I think I would have to agree with Rina that because of all the colour in the background even with your shallow DOF it is still a little distracting. Never the less, I think this is a nice image....and at least you let the guy have both his hands this time ;o)

I quite liked the exposure and colour in this one, but I think it was a case of the background screaming for more attention than your subject. Perhaps an even tighter dof next time? Unfortunately, American football fever is a little bit lost on me, I'm afraid, but that doesn't make your image any less visually exciting :) Good job!
